Sourcing guidance for Speed Passenger Boat

What are the key technical specifications to consider when selecting a speed passenger boat for commercial use?

When procuring a speed passenger boat, the hull material is paramount; Marine Grade Aluminum Alloy (5083/5086) is preferred for its strength-to-weight ratio and corrosion resistance, while Fiberglass (FRP) offers better hydrodynamic shaping. You must verify the engine type and brand (e.g., Yamaha or Mercury outboards vs. Inboard diesel), ensuring the horsepower (HP) is sufficient to reach target speeds (typically 25-40 knots) under full load. Additionally, check the seating capacity and layout to ensure it meets your specific transport requirements without compromising stability and buoyancy.

Which international maritime compliance standards should a professional buyer verify?

Safety is the highest priority in maritime trade. Ensure the vessel complies with CE Certification (Category C or B) for European markets or USCG (United States Coast Guard) standards for North America. The manufacturer should hold ISO 9001 for quality management and, ideally, the boat design should be appraised by a member of the IACS (International Association of Classification Societies) such as CCS, BV, or ABS. Verify that the boat includes mandatory safety equipment like life rafts, fire suppression systems, and navigation lights compliant with COLREGs.

How can I evaluate the fuel efficiency and operational costs of a high-speed vessel?

Request a fuel consumption curve from the supplier at various RPM levels. A well-designed deep-V hull can significantly reduce drag and improve fuel economy in choppy waters. Consider the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O), including routine engine maintenance intervals, the availability of spare parts in your region, and the anti-fouling coating requirements which prevent marine growth and maintain speed efficiency over time.

What customization options are typically available for B2B buyers?

Professional manufacturers on Made-in-China.com usually offer modular interior configurations, allowing you to choose between luxury VIP seating or high-density commuter benches. You can also request custom navigation electronics (GPS, Radar, AIS), specialized boarding ramps for specific dock heights, and branded livery/paint schemes. Ensure that any modifications do not negatively impact the vessel's center of gravity or certified displacement.

Cross-Border Procurement & Logistics Strategy

What are the primary risks when importing a speed passenger boat and how can they be mitigated?

The biggest risks are structural defects and shipping damage. To mitigate these, always arrange for a third-party pre-shipment inspection (PSI) to conduct a sea trial and a watertightness test. Use Trade Assurance services to secure your payment until the shipping documents are verified. Ensure the contract specifies warranty terms for both the hull (usually 3-5 years) and the engines (usually 1-2 years).

What is the most effective shipping method for large passenger boats to international destinations?

Depending on the size, boats are typically shipped via 40ft FR (Flat Rack) containers, OT (Open Top) containers, or as Breakbulk cargo. For very large vessels, Ro-Ro (Roll-on/Roll-off) shipping is the safest method. Ensure the supplier uses heavy-duty steel cradles and shrink-wrap protection to prevent salt spray corrosion and physical abrasions during the sea voyage. Confirm that the Incoterms (e.g., CIF or FOB) clearly define who is responsible for the specialized lifting equipment at the port.

How should I negotiate with Chinese boat manufacturers to ensure long-term value?

Focus on transparency regarding components. Negotiate for the inclusion of a 'critical spare parts kit' (propellers, filters, impellers) in the initial purchase price. Discuss MOQ discounts if you plan to build a fleet; even a 5-10% discount is possible for orders of 3 units or more. What documentation is required for customs clearance of a commercial vessel?

You will need a Commercial Invoice, Packing List, and a Bill of Lading. Crucially, for boats, you must have the Builder's Certificate, a Certificate of Origin, and the CE/Technical Data Sheet. Some countries also require a Deletion Certificate if the boat was previously registered. Ensure all H.S. Codes (typically under Chapter 89) are correctly declared to avoid heavy fines or seizure at the destination port.
